The yellow theme is usually chosen by modern brides who want something more provocative, bold and colorful for their wedding. It’s not necessary to plan the wedding during the warmer seasons in order to be able to use this hot color. Yellow themes are also used beautifully in autumn and in winter weddings.
It all depends on the exact doses that you use and on the flowers, decorative items and accessories that you decide to go for, in order to create the bouquets and the tale centerpieces. You can combine the lovely yellow color with other shades, according to your own vision of the perfect wedding for you. The yellow hue works excellent or looks fantastic next to shades of purple, pink, blue, green, orange, brown and black.
We are going to give you a few examples of derived shades that you can use for composing a bi-color yellow wedding flower arrangement or bouquet: mauve, blush pink, plum, violet, fuchsia, aubergine, burgundy, pale pink, magenta, navy blue, teal, lime green, sage green, mint or emerald green, peach, coral pink, burnt orange, chocolate brown, mocha brown, maroon, beige, cream, champagne, coffee brown, peat, ivory, pearl gray, tomato red, gold, silver or black. Those of you who are planning a romantic wedding outdoors, in the middle of the nature should definitely go for the beautiful yellow and green theme. You don’t have to use green flower blooms for obtaining this theme, because you can always use ferns or other herbals and leaves that come in the green shade.
This way you will obtain a more natural touch type of arrangement that can fit the type of location or environment you’ve chosen for the wedding. Among the most popular types of yellow blooms that you can use for composing your superb yellow wedding flowers and bouquets we mention: marigolds, sunflowers, orchids, calla lilies, sweet peas, chamomiles, tulips, daises and freesias.
